Press Release 20th May 2025

BIPA cuts prices in Austria and expands into Romania

BIPA, the drugstore brand of the REWE Group, is permanently reducing the prices of over 300 items across the range - both own brands and branded products - in its shops and in the BIPA online shop. "Through our development, we are realising further benefits that we are passing on directly to customers: even more own brands, many great promotional benefits and even more permanent price reductions. We will continue on this path so that our customers can simply shop at a good price," says Andreas Persigehl, Managing Director of BIPA, describing the aim of meeting customers' wishes and needs. On average, prices will be reduced by 10 per cent, with some products even seeing price reductions of up to 27 per cent.

BIPA goes Romania

BIPA will expand into Romania next year. This strategic step emphasises the company's success and growth in its existing markets in Austria and Croatia and marks a significant milestone in the international growth strategy of the entire REWE Group. "We are proud to further expand our market presence. This step is proof of our successful development in Austria and Croatia and our commitment to offer products and services at the best price in Romania as well in the future," says Markus Geyer, Managing Director of BIPA.

BIPA is a billion-euro company

BIPA broke through the 1 billion turnover barrier in Austria and Croatia together in 2024 and has laid the foundation for its entry into Romania with this sustained positive development. In the past three years alone, BIPA has increased its turnover in Austria by more than 25 per cent, and in Croatia by more than 72 per cent in the comparative period from 2021 to 2024, making BIPA Croatia the most successful unit in REWE Group. At the same time, 10 shops (141 shops in total) were opened in Croatia and 123 new employees (938 employees in total) were hired.

Investment in a growing Romanian market

REWE Group has been active in Romania with its PENNY discounter since 2001. The company operates 418 PENNY stores there with around 7,500 employees. ‘BIPA's expansion is an important step that will have a positive impact on the entire Romanian market in the long term,’ Haraszti is convinced. Austrian Martin Gaber becomes Managing Director of BIPA Romania

BIPA Romania will be managed by an Austrian in future. Martin Gaber (56) will take over the role of Managing Director and thus responsibility for BIPA Romania from 1 June. Born in Mödling (Lower Austria), Mr Gaber has already worked for REWE International AG and gained international experience in Italy and Slovakia before moving to Marionnaud Austria (AS Watson Group) as General Manager and then on to JosdeVries in Munich. Most recently, he was Managing Director of Thomas Philipps Handels GmbH in Vienna.
